Health Committee

Bringing together enthusiastic actuaries, doctors, and other professionals, the SAS Health Committee drives meaningful discussions on Singapore’s healthcare ecosystem. We collaborate to exchange insights, analyze industry trends, and foster innovation across the sector.

What We Do

The Committee’s objectives and responsibilities

  • Knowledge Sharing & Networking: We host the Health sessions in annual
    SAS Conference and regular afternoon forums, connecting members with
    local and global health insurance expertise to foster continuous learning.
  • Regulatory & Industry Advisory: We actively review and publish insights on
    consultation papers, circulars, and requests from key statutory bodies and
    industry associations, including MOH, MAS, and LIA.
  • Public Policy & Thought Leadership: We contribute actuary-led
    perspectives to public and private dialogues, driving informed debates on
    health insurance and the broader healthcare system.

What We Are Working On

Activities in in 2025/26

Health Innovation Series: The SAS Health Committee launched the Health Innovation Series to share best-in-class healthcare practices from around the world with SAS members. Some sessions focused on understanding healthcare systems in other countries, including their successes and pain points, while others covered broader knowledge-sharing topics such as risk equalisation and end-of-life care.

  • Brought speakers from around the world to the Singapore community to share industry experiences and insights into healthcare, specifically from Hong Kong, India, the Gulf, and Australia.
  • Organised in-person presentations and panel discussions on end-of-life care, risk equalisation, and the impact of psychiatry on medical treatments.

What We Are Working On

Activities in in 2024/25

  • Initiated a product innovation series where SAS would bring speakers from across the world to share their industry’s healthcare experience and insights to SAS members, and hosting our first session with a speaker from South Africa.
  • Provide workshops and discussions for financing old age medical expenses, navigating rising costs and AI-driven solutions, Comparing provider costs.
  • Presented at the Insurance Innovation Congress as well as participated in a panel discussion on rising medical claims and sustainable solutions
